What's the best time of year to visit Hawaiʻi?
April–May and September–October bring the best mix of warm weather, lighter crowds and lower rates. Winter delivers bigger north-shore surf and whale season.

Do I need a car to get around?
On Maui, Kauaʻi and Hawaiʻi Island a rental car is strongly recommended. Oʻahu has more transit and rideshare coverage around Honolulu and Waikīkī.

Is it customary to tip in Hawaiʻi?
Yes — tipping mirrors the U.S. mainland: 18–20% at restaurants, and a few dollars for tour guides, drivers and housekeeping.
